ERIE, Pa. – The Penn State Behrend men's basketball team will travel to Cresson, PA to take on Mt. Aloysius in an Allegheny Mountain Collegiate Conference (AMCC) game on Saturday. Game time is 2 p.m.

Penn State Behrend News & Notes
* The Behrend Lions are coming off a 72-64 win over D'Youville on Wednesday evening
* Behrend used a 10-3 run in the final two minutes of the game to pull away from the Spartans
* The Lions held a 18-5 offensive rebound advantage to attribute to 21 second-chance points
* Kenny Fukon (Cranberry Township, PA/Cardinal Wuerl North Catholic) tallied a double-double with 19 points and a career-high 17 rebounds to pace Behrend
* The win puts the Lions at 11-5 overall with a 8-3 conference mark
* Mitchell King (Pittsburgh, PA/Bishop Canevin) is ranked second in the AMCC with a 49.0 percent three-point percentage, going 24-for-49 on the season
* Behrend is letting up an average of just 64.8 points per game to opponents for best in the conference

Mt. Aloysius News & Notes

* The Mounties are 9-7 overall with a 6-5 AMCC record
* Mt. Aloysius has won two in a row, coming off a 70-62 win over Medaille
* Nate Christian led the Mounties with 22 points shooting 6-for-11 from the field and 8-for-13 from the charity stripe
* Christian is averaging 17.3 points per game for third in the conference as well as 19.0 ppg in the last four contests
* Mt. Aloysius' 6-5 AMCC record is good for a share of fifth place

Series History

* The Lions hold a commanding 29-3 all-time record against Mt. Aloysius dating back to 2001-02
* Behrend has won the last 13 contests over the past six years
* The Lions took down the Mounties on December 14, 79-68
* Mt. Aloysius' last win was a 99-97 double-overtime victory on December 8, 2012
